CAN I MAKE THIS SOUP AHEAD OF TIME?

Absolutely you can.. in fact I recommend it because it tastes better the next day.

It will keep in the fridge for 3- 5 days in an airtight container. You can also freeze the soup for up to 3 months, thaw overnight in the fridge before reheating.
 

IS THIS SOUP SLIMMING WORLD FRIENDLY?

 
It sure is.. estimated by Fatgirlskinny this soup is Syn Free when using the cheese as one of your Healthy Extra A portions.

Roasted Brussel Sprout Soup

Slimming World Syns: Zero* (Using Healthy Extra A)
Weight Watchers: Coming Soon
Calories: Coming Soon
Course Appetizer, Lunch, Soup
Prep Time 28 minutes
Cook Time 25 minutes
Total Time 53 minutes
Servings 4

Ingredients

  • 400g Sprouts
  • 1 Onion
  • 1 Garlic Clove
  • 200g Potato
  • 150g Cauliflower Florets
  • 900ml Boiling Water
  • 3 Vegetable Stock Cubes
  • ¼ tsp Mustard Powder
  • Pinch Ground Black Pepper
  • 120g Cheddar Cheese
  • 1 tbsp Fat Free Greek Style Yoghurt
  • Frylight or low calorie cooking spray
